Subject: Crossword feed cutover — what on-call needs

Hi team,

Ahead of Thursday's cutover, the Gridlark puzzle generator will serve partner feeds from the new endpoint. Rate limits and grid-format versions are unchanged; only the auth header differs. If overnight generation stalls, restart the feed worker before escalating. For verification calls against the new endpoint, use the credential below.

login token, kawef-fadug: eyJhbGciOiJIUzI1NiIsInR5cCI6IkpXVCJ9.eyJzdWIiOiIvgannpIn0.Zx3AfanE

## Runbook: Tidecaller Widget Release

Before you ship a new Tidecaller build, sanity-check the tide-table data — the widget caches predictions fourteen days out, so stale harmonics data ships stale forecasts to everyone. Run `tidecheck --horizon 14` and eyeball the Port Merrow station; it's the canary because its constituents update most often. If the check whines about gaps, re-run the ingest job first, don't just rerun the check. The ingest job reads station data from the predictions database via the connection string below.

replica DSN, bagaf-bagep: mssql://praion_svc:7RJjXrE@db-3c46.halixcorp.internal:5432/zorix

Ticket #4417 — Vault lockout during Kestrelware cache postmortem

While compiling the stale-cache postmortem for the Brindlefox reporting layer, the Opaline vault auto-locked after three failed unlock attempts by the on-call rotation. The postmortem draft and cache-invalidation timelines are stored inside, so support cannot close related tickets until access is restored. Per the recovery procedure, use the passphrase below to reopen the vault, then re-enable auto-unlock.

vault phrase of yaguf-hahaf = druath-holix